Liquid is a federated Bitcoin sidechain. Launched in 2018 by Blockstream, it uses a set of known functionaries—currently around 65 nodes—to validate blocks and manage a 1:1 peg between BTC and L-BTC. It offers confidential transactions and issued assets like USDt. The value proposition: faster settlement with privacy, backed by a trusted federation. Let's be precise about the risk. Liquid's peg relies on a federation-controlled multisig wallet holding the equivalent BTC reserve. If $320 million in L-BTC was minted without corresponding BTC, or if the reserve BTC itself was moved, then the 1:1 peg is broken. Every L-BTC holder now holds a claim on a potentially depleted reserve. The market will price this risk immediately. I expect to see an OTC depeg of L-BTC vs BTC within days. Confidential transactions, normally a privacy boon, become a forensic liability during an incident. The hidden amounts and asset types make it harder for external analysts to trace the drain. The federation's internal logs are the only source of truth. And those logs are not public. Silence in the logs speaks louder than bugs.
